WebI am a sepsis survivor. On Memorial Day 2024 I started feeling ill with body aches and particularly an odd pain in my lower right back area. By the next ... my kidneys were affected and a CT scan showed a pocket of fluid near my heart. Fortunately I survived sepsis and in retrospect I was very lucky to encounter an ER doctor who recognized sepsis! Web11 Nov 2016 · Figure 1A to C show three 20-minute time series of RR intervals, the times from one heartbeat to the next, from the same infant at various intervals prior to the diagnosis of bacterial neonatal sepsis. Panel A shows normal heart rate variability. Panel B shows reduced baseline variability and a single deceleration – note that the baseline HR …
